Technology Fee. All students Grades 1-12 will be assigned a Google Chromebook for educational use while at school. Students in Grades 6-12 use their Chromebooks for daily classroom instruction. Only students in Grades 9-12 are permitted to take Chromebooks home, except in the event of distance learning when all students will be permitted to take their assigned Chromebook home. School Supplies fee: All internal school supplies will be provided for each Grade 1-5 student. Supplies will include: tissues, glue, notebook paper, erasers, pencils, markers, colored pencils, crayons, highlighters, cleaning wipes, etc. Supplies fees for students in Grades 6-12 will cover the cost of ISIC cards, plus organizers/trappers (MS) and Math binders (MS/HS). ELL fees: Students whose first language is not English, may be required to enroll in the English Language Learners (ELL) program. Enrollment is this program is determined by entrance exam testing and the recommendation of the ELL department staff.
